Hoshin Kanri is a strategic planning method derived from Japanese tradition, developed in the ‘60s and ‘70s. It is used to help bring organizations … WebApr 10, 2024 · 33. “Hoshin” = “compass needle” or “direction”. “Kanri” = “management” or “control”. “Hoshin-Kanri” : • Planning & checking process developed in Japan in the 60s. • Basic concept came from the US techniques of MBO (Management by Objectives) and the Deming Plan-Do- Check-Action cycle. • Major difference is that ... buff knitted \\u0026 fleece
